How to do children's exercises
How to do children's exercises is as follows:

Children's sports is an activity suitable for children, which can promote their physical health and psychological development. Here are some common practices for children to practice:

Children's stretching exercise: This is a common children's exercise, including stretching and flexion and extension of various parts of the body. For example, let the child stand, then stretch his limbs backwards, bend forward and twist his body left and right.

Children's Rhythm Exercise: This is a kind of children's sport that combines music with movements, allowing children to perform simple dance or gymnastics movements happily in beautiful music. For example, children can swing their arms, twist their bodies and jump according to the rhythm of music.

Children's calisthenics: This is a fitness activity suitable for older children, which can enhance their physical quality and coordination. For example, children can practice handstands, push-ups, sit-ups and jumps.

Children's Yoga: This is a kind of yoga practice suitable for children, which can help children improve their physical flexibility, sense of balance and mental health. For example, children can practice yoga movements such as meditation, breathing adjustment and asana.

Children should pay attention to the following points when doing children's exercises:

Children's age and physical condition are different, so they should take appropriate exercise according to their actual situation to avoid being injured by overexertion or improper posture.

Pay attention to the correct posture and breathing method when doing children's sports to avoid muscle strain and poor breathing.

It is best for children to do exercise before or after meals to avoid stomach discomfort caused by strenuous exercise.

Pay attention to time control when doing children's exercises, which should not be too long or too short, and it is best to take about 20-30 minutes.

Children's aerobics should pay attention to fun, attract children's interest and attention, and let children exercise in a relaxed and happy atmosphere.
